How many political regions are in Scotland?

There are 32 Council Regions in Scotland that have local government responsibilities.


What is the largest local government in Europe and what are its key functions and responsibilities?

The largest local government in Europe is the Greater London Authority (GLA). Its key functions and responsibilities include managing public transportation, policing, fire services, and strategic planning for the city of London.

What responsibilities does Australia's local Government have?

Maintenance of local roads, the provision of waste services, the creation and upkeep of parks and community areas, the provision of local libraries, develop development policies for the local area are some of the responsibilites of local government in the Australian system.
